LM32

S-LOAD explosive container is unarmed until deployed.

Available in three versions: 16, 24, or 32 shots.

Allows for an optimal configuration depending on customer needs and detonation point.

Any LM32 in the 16-shot version can be reconfigured to a 24 or 32 shot version.

Avalanche Trigger Management System (ATMS) controlled.

Explosive size can range from 2.5 – 4.79 kg using emulsion or pentolite explosives.

GPS in he unit confirms it is in the correct tower and does not allow access to the system during transport.

The functional design prevents snow accumulation, and the siz solar cells provide enough power for two batteries that supply the LM32 with energy.

The helicopter pilot doesn’t need to pay attention to any specific orientation or position when placing the deployment box.
The only required step is to place a foundation using the special master ring. Operators can comfortably load the throw box in the valley. The S-LOAD system greatly simplifies this procedure. The LM32 throw box then flies directly into the ring using the automatic “Auto Lock” helicopter coupling. This approach simplifies the process because the helicopter pilot does not need to handle special equipment or focus on precise positioning. Solar cells cover the entire perimeter of the Avalanche Trigger LM32, so the box’s orientation within the ring does not matter.
Once the box is placed within the ring, GPS and other sensors determine its position and activate the “ready for triggering” status, making the system inaccessible during transport. The system then remains on standby and can be activated if necessary. Operators can deploy the 4.5 kg explosive charges remotely using a computer, tablet, or smartphone. The new web-based “ATMS” control system enables many new features while maintaining an extremely high level of safety.
